14 minutes ago, YoloinOhio said:

This is how bad teams stay bad 

 

If not that.........it's how bad teams get better initially.......but then soon find themselves in a jackpot wrt the salary cap.

 

It's not quite the % over-pay that Beane gave to Lotulelei in 2018.........his $10M aav was 2.5x his estimated market...........but it's still about $6M over worth IMO.......a good 50% over what Kirk should be paid........and those kind of over-pays could add up and lead to them being up against the cap before the end of Trevor's deal.

 

The Jags did this with their last re-build too...........over-spent to get competitive and devastated their salary cap in the process..........we just tend to forget because the QB Blake Bortles total-failed and they had to do a full re-set.
